Gas-extinguishing systems make special requirements during the planning phase because, in order to evaluate the effectiveness of the gas-extinguishing facility, it is important to know how leak proof the room to be protected actually is. For this reason, VdS has been offering for some years so-called "Door Fan Test for Gas-extinguishing Systems " to measure the airtightness of a room. The principle with the door fan test is to produce overpressure and underpressure in a room and simultaneously measure the air flow.
Based on these measurements, Door Fan Test for Gas-extinguishing Systems can be determined how large the leakage area is in the room. This value influences the composition and holding time of the intended extinguishing gas concentration. With the Door Fan Test for Gas-extinguishing Systems , cost and time-intensive flooding tests can be kept to a minimum.
